About The Position

The Bank of Elk River is seeking an experienced Financial Advisor to support the expanding needs of its customers in the Andover and northwest metro area. This role offers the opportunity to build and grow a book of business through Realize Financial Advisors, the bank's in-house investment office. It is a rare opportunity to help expand Realize Financial Advisors into the northwest metro while building your own book of business. This is a highly entrepreneurial role for someone who thrives on developing relationships, growing a client base, and delivering thoughtful financial guidance. The financial advisor is responsible for providing financial advice, guidance and exceptional customer service to current and potential customers through comprehensive planning and investment strategies. The candidate must have a strong understanding of the financial markets and alternative investments products including mutual funds, retirement plans, annuities, life insurance and other investments. The role of The Bank of Elk River’s Financial Advisor is highly entrepreneurial and involves extensive client management and development, new client prospecting and financial consultancy.
